期货市场数据量庞大,涵盖了不同品种、不同时间段的价格波动信息。对于投资者和研究者而言,高效地提取特定区间内的期货价格数据至关重要。这不仅可以节省大量的时间和精力,更能有效支持技术分析、策略回测以及风险管理等工作。将详细阐述如何导出期货市场中你所选定的区间数据,包含数据来源的选择、数据格式的转换以及不同工具的使用方法。
获取期货价格数据的第一步是选择可靠的数据来源。不同的数据提供商拥有不同的数据覆盖范围、数据精度以及服务模式,选择合适的来源直接关系到后续数据分析的准确性和效率。主要的数据来源包括以下几种:
1. 期货交易所官方网站: 这是最权威的数据来源,数据准确性最高。但交易所官方网站通常只提供基础数据,如每日结算价,且数据格式可能不够灵活,需要进行二次处理。一些历史数据可能需要付费。

2. 专业金融数据供应商: 例如Bloomberg、Reuters、Wind、万得等,这些供应商提供全面、高质量的期货市场数据,包括分钟级甚至秒级的行情数据,以及丰富的技术指标和衍生数据。但这类数据的获取通常需要付费订阅,价格相对较高。
3. 第三方数据平台: 一些第三方网站或平台也提供期货数据,通常会整合来自多个来源的数据,并提供一些数据处理和可视化工具。其价格相较于专业供应商较低,但数据质量和稳定性需要仔细甄别。
4. 自行爬取数据: 对于有一定编程能力的用户,可以自行编写程序从期货交易所或其他公开数据源爬取数据。这种方法可以获得较为灵活的数据,但需要掌握一定的编程技能,并注意遵守相关网站的robots协议,避免触律法规。
选择数据来源时,需要根据自身的需求和预算进行权衡。如果只需要简单的每日结算价,交易所官方网站就足够了;如果需要高频数据和丰富的技术指标,则需要选择专业的数据供应商;如果预算有限且具备编程能力,则可以考虑自行爬取数据。
获取期货数据后,往往需要进行数据格式的转换,以便于后续的数据分析和使用。常用的数据格式包括CSV、TXT、Excel以及数据库格式(如SQL Server、MySQL)。
1. CSV和TXT格式: 这两种格式简单易用,多数数据分析软件都能够直接读取。但它们缺乏数据结构的描述,对于复杂的数据库操作不太适用。
2. Excel格式: Excel是常用的数据处理软件,其工作表能直观地展示数据,并支持基本的统计分析。但对于大型数据集,Excel的处理效率较低,且数据安全性相对较弱。
3. 数据库格式: 数据库格式能够有效管理大型数据集,并支持复杂的查询和分析操作。例如,可以使用SQL语句对数据进行筛选、排序和计算,提高数据处理效率。需要掌握数据库的知识。
数据格式的转换需要根据实际情况选择合适的工具。例如,可以使用Excel自带的导入功能将CSV或TXT文件转换成Excel表格;可以使用数据库管理工具将数据导入到数据库中;也可以使用编程语言(如Python)编写程序进行数据格式转换。
许多金融数据终端和软件都提供了强大的数据导出功能,可以轻松地导出特定区间内的期货价格数据。
1. 专业金融数据终端: 例如Bloomberg、Reuters、Wind、万得等,这些终端通常提供丰富的菜单和工具,可以根据不同的条件(品种、时间、频率等)精确地导出数据,并支持多种数据格式的输出。
2. 编程语言 (Python): Python及其相关的金融数据库(例如pandas, tushare) 提供了强大的数据处理和分析能力。可以通过编写Python脚本,连接到数据源,并处理期货数据。这允许高度定制化,能够满足各种复杂的分析需求。
3. Excel VBA: 对于熟悉Excel VBA的用户,可以使用VBA编写宏来自动化数据导出和处理过程。这可以提高工作效率,并减少人为错误。
无论使用哪种数据来源和工具,导出特定区间数据都需要明确以下几个要素:
1. 期货品种: 需要指定具体的期货品种代码,例如沪深300股指期货(IF)、黄金期货(AU)等。
2. 时间区间: 需要指定起始日期和结束日期,例如2023年1月1日至2023年12月31日。
3. 数据频率: 需要指定数据的频率,例如日线、周线、月线或分钟线等。
4. 数据字段: 需要指定需要导出哪些数据字段,例如开盘价、最高价、最低价、收盘价、成交量等。
根据不同的软件或工具,具体的导出操作方法会有所不同,但基本步骤都是类似的:选择数据来源、设置参数、选择输出格式、执行导出操作。
导出数据后,通常需要进行数据清洗和验证,以确保数据的质量和可靠性。数据清洗包括处理缺失值、异常值以及数据错误等问题。数据验证则包括检查数据的完整性、一致性和准确性。
常用的数据清洗方法包括:缺失值填充(例如使用均值、中位数或插值法)、异常值剔除(例如使用箱线图或标准差法)以及数据转换(例如标准化或归一化)。数据验证则可以通过数据统计、图表分析以及与其他数据源进行对比来完成。
获取和使用期货数据时,需要重视数据安全和合规问题。应选择可靠的数据来源,并妥善保管数据,避免数据泄露或被滥用。同时,需要遵守相关的法律法规和行业规范,确保数据的使用合规。例如,一些期货数据可能涉及商业秘密,未经授权不得传播或使用。
总而言之,导出期货特定区间数据是一个多步骤的过程,需要选择合适的数据来源、熟悉数据格式转换、掌握数据导出工具的使用方法,并注意数据清洗、验证以及安全合规问题。 通过掌握这些技能,可以有效地获取并利用期货市场数据,为投资决策和研究分析提供有力支持。